Overview

Komi Page fetches one public Komi profile URL and normalizes a creator storefront into profile identity, social/contact fields, links, product-like modules, and module details such as events, music, podcasts, and signup forms when Komi exposes them. Use it to understand campaign-relevant destinations before outreach or competitor research.

Expected output

The AI Tool returns platform, source URL, availability status, optional profile, links, product-like modules, raw item count, empty-result reason, warnings, normalization notes, preserved provider fields, and cost metadata. Profile fields can include username/handle/display name, bio/description, avatar or display-name images, profile/deep/referral URLs, location/timezone, verification/private/adult markers, theme and monetization flags, visit/link/follower counts, timestamps, verticals, sections, social/contact links, and recovered fields. Link rows can include title/text, URL, module type, description, images/media, visibility, order, clicks, category, price/currency, event/ticket details, music or podcast metadata, external URLs, form fields, product/adult/custom flags, and recovered fields.

Caveats

  • Only public, readable Komi profiles can return useful profile or module data.
  • Module details depend on what Komi exposes for the specific page.
  • Destination links, product modules, forms, events, and social handles can change after the run.
  • Unavailable, private, sparse, or malformed pages may return partial data or warnings.
